Ø  COAL
How does coal pollute  the soil?
When coal is extracted from the ground miners remove a lot of soil, then the soil loses its fertility, and after that we have soil erosion.
 
How does coal pollute  the air?
When coal is extracted from the ground, a lot of dust and coal particles are emitted and then many people get respiratory illnesses.

How does coal pollute the water?

When coal is extracted from the ground, too much water is used to mine it, then that water is polluted because they use a lot of heavy metals.
Ø  OIL

How does oil pollute the water?
When oil is transtported in ships, a few ships can have oil spills, because of this, too many fish and birds die.

When oil is drilled, miners use too much water, this water ends up pullute, besides, the drilling pollutes the groundwater, due to this too many animals ande people that depend on this water are affected.

How does oil pollute the soil?
When the instrial waste from the extraction of oil is dumped on the soil, it loses its fertility because the waste contains too many chemicals that alter the composition of the soil.
